NBCC bags project to build trade centre, crafts museum at Varanasi
NEW DELHI: State-run construction firm NBCC today said it has secured a Rs 197-crore project to build a Trade Facilitation Centre and Crafts Museum at Varanasi.

Prime Minister Narendra Modi had laid the foundation stone for a Trade Facilitation Centre and Crafts Museum at his constituency Varanasi in November last year.

"Ministry of Textiles has entrusted the project of construction of Trade Facilitation Centre and Crafts Museum at Varanasi (Uttar Pradesh) to NBCC for an estimated amount of Rs 197 crore," National Buildings Construction Corporation (NBCC) said in a BSE filing.

NBCC shares closed 0.83 per cent up at Rs 927.50 apiece on the BSE today.
